Umami is free, open source, and dead simple. It requires a server with Node JS and either a MySQL or PostgreSQL database.
Ackee is another open source analytics platform you can deploy on Railway. I first tried Ackee but I prefer Umami because of its Realtime Dashboard that allows me to see active sessions and what webpages are being visited at this very moment.
